| The Victoria half sovereign was extensively used and circulated. They are not rare but they are hard to find in extra fine condition or better. The "Young head" was designed and engraved by William Wyon. The "Jubilee head" designed by Joseph Edgar Boehm The "Old head" was and the reverse were designed by Sir Thomas Brock. The reverse shield design was modified from the design by Johann Baptiste Merlen. The George and dragon reverse is a modified version of Benedetto Pistrucci's design. The half Sovereign was also issued for use in Australia (Melbourne, Perth, and Sydney), and have a small M, P, or S mintmark. The half Sovereigns produced in Britain have no mintmark. The mintmarks are positioned just below the shield or on the ground above the date on the George and dragon reverses. 1838-1901 Gold, 4 grams, 19mm Diameter. |
